Diagnosis
Hadley was having headaches which at the time seemed normal as her mom and big sister Peyton get headaches. These headaches then slowly turned into getting sick upon waking on the morning and that is when her parents decided to seek professional help. Before this, the Boucher family had never heard of DIPG. Slowly, over time, they found help. Initially their biggest help was using the DIPG Nurse Navigators through ChadTough. They help educate them and helped Alyssa and Derek guide Haddie in the best direction for her and our family. They are choosing to share Haddie's story now to help spread awareness and hope for change for others who someday travel down this road. Their hope is for more guidance and knowledge and overall support for families in the future who might face this devastating diagnosis.
